100 General, 20 ICU bedded COVID-19 hospital comes up at VIMSAR

Published On 2020-10-15 05:15 GMT   |   Update On 2020-10-15 05:15 GMT

Sambalpur - The Covid-19 hospital in the premises of the Veer Surendra Sai Institute of Medical Sciences and Research (VIMSAR), Burla became functional recently.

. With this the district got the second hospital for treatment of the novel Coronavirus infected people.

The Covid-19 hospital at VIMSAR has been made operational in a nine-storey building that had been lying unused for the last four years.

While there is a plan to utilise five floors of the building for the Covid-19 hospital, the hospital authorities made the fifth floor functional today and the remaining four floors will be ready within the next 10 days.

The Covid-19 hospital has 100 general beds and 20 ICU beds.

Director of VIMSAR, Lalit Meher said, we are trying to make the Covid-19 hospital functional in full fledged manner as early as possible. The ICU beds will also be ready within the next 10 days, he said.
